ADSL services are dedicated, point-to-point, public network access over twisted-pair copper wire on the local loop (“last mile”) between a network service provider (NSP’s) central office and the customer site, or on local loops created either intra-building or intra-campus.

Local loops created either intra-building or intra-campus
OMNIACOM provides solutions with IP-DSLAM DIAS24A and other associated telecommunication equipment (transmission equipment, Ethernet switches, routers, servers, gateways etc.) for new broadband services and applications for hotels, campus, buildings….

The system architecture is based on the existing standards and protocols, and the existing infrastructure can therefore be reused for many solutions.

The proposed network architecture is designed to utilize the existing copper infrastructure used for the telephony network in the hotel:

The DSLAM is placed near the PABX and all the cabling to the PABX is routed through the DSLAM
Similarly in each room, a splitter is connected to the wall jack, this supplies the existing telephone in the room as well as an ADSL modem/CPE
The Ethernet port from the SMS system is connected to the gateway from the ISP
The network elements (DSLAM, CPE, etc), can be monitored and managed through a centralized management system. This capability takes the network monitoring/management to an individual room level.
ADSL can be used to link WiFi Access points into the network to offer WiFi service at selected common areas in the hotel (Business Center, Swimming pool area, Coffee Shops, restaurants and bar, Meeting/Conference rooms, Lobby/Reception area…).
